ON ELO BASED PREDICTION MODELS FOR THE FIFA WORLDCUP 2018

Résumé

We propose an approach for the analysis and prediction of a football championship. It is based on Poisson regression models that include the Elo points of the teams as covariates and incorporates differences of team-specific effects. These models for the prediction of the FIFA World Cup 2018 are fitted on all football games on neutral ground of the participating teams since 2010. Based on these models for single matches we use Monte-Carlo simulations to estimate probabilities for reaching the different stages in the FIFA World Cup 2018 for all teams. We propose two score functions for ordinal random variables that serve together with the rank probability score for the validation of our models with the results of the FIFA World Cups 2010 and 2014. All models favor Germany as the new FIFA World Champion. All possible courses of the tournament and their probabilities are visualized using a single Sankey diagram.
